Overview
Released in 1984 by Taito Corporation, this video game provides a sports-themed arcade experience typical of the era. Known for its simplistic yet engaging gameplay mechanics, players dive into a virtual sports tournament where they compete in various athletic events.
Gameplay
The game offers a selection of events reminiscent of traditional track and field competitions. Players can participate in activities such as running, jumping, and throwing. The primary objective is to achieve the highest scores possible by demonstrating precision timing and quick reflexes. The controls are straightforward, utilizing basic joystick and button inputs to simulate the different athletic actions.
